Offaly Water Treatment Upgrade In Final Stages Of Commissioning

Construction works on the site are largely complete.

An upgrade to an Offaly water treatment facility is in the final stages of commissioning and testing.

The Clara Water Treatment Plant project is running on schedule, with construction works now substantially complete.

The plant supplies water to the Clara - Ferbane Regional Water Supply, including Ballycumber, Shannonbridge and Shannonharbour for over 7,300 customers. 

It's one of a number of projects on the EPA's Remedial Action List, outlined in its latest report today.
